Blackmer’s Ebsray Series regenerative turbine pumps and Model RV18 bypass valve for the North American autogas market are now available. The regenerative turbine pumps have been designed and built for high-pressure transfer in autogas applications, the company says. The pumps’ impeller design optimizes hydraulic performance, resulting in high-differential pressures even at low flow rates. The pumps also feature a smooth, quiet operation and long pump life. The bypass valve enables pumps to offer full pump flow while maintaining controlled, preset maximum pressures. RV18 valves feature a constant bleed system, quiet operation, adjustable pressure setting and a vapor removal system.
